Strategies for Effective Resource Allocation in Operations

Running a successful business requires smart management of talent, materials, and time. Every dollar invested should drive you closer to your strategic goals. Whether you’re launching a startup or leading an established enterprise, a thoughtful approach to resource allocation is essential. This article offers actionable insights and practical methods to help you master resource allocation in operations and thrive in today’s competitive market.

Understanding the Importance of Resource Allocation in Operations

Effective resource allocation is the cornerstone of operational success. Distributing your human, financial, and digital resources efficiently can transform stagnation into growth. By gaining clear insights into your business processes, you can make informed decisions to address weaknesses and plan for future expansion.

Modern entrepreneurs require more than cost-cutting measures or vendor changes. A comprehensive view that includes quality assurance, process optimization, and scalable solutions is essential. Adopting best practices in resource allocation ensures smoother workflows, boosts customer satisfaction, and underpins long-term sustainability.

Implementing Smarter Resource Allocation Strategies

In a dynamic business landscape, successful companies harness flexible and responsive resource allocation. A data-driven strategy is critical: by monitoring performance metrics and operational trends, you can direct resources toward projects that drive growth.

Analyze your financial data and customer insights to identify your most profitable products and services. Once you understand these trends, you can reallocate resources to maximize returns while eliminating redundancies and inefficiencies. Critical Considerations in Resource Allocation

Before implementing specific strategies, consider these essential factors:

  • Vision Alignment: Ensure all resources, from human capital to technology, support your business objectives. When every element aligns with your mission, your organization advances cohesively toward success.
  • Scalability: Design your resource allocation plan with growth in mind. As your business evolves, your strategies should adapt to maintain efficiency and foster expansion.
  • Flexibility: Avoid rigid allocation methods that could lead to missed opportunities. A flexible framework allows you to pivot quickly and reassign resources as market conditions change.
  • Investment in Technology: Leverage digital tools and software platforms to optimize resource allocation. Modern analytics and project management tools provide real-time data to support informed decision-making.

These considerations serve as the backbone of every decision you make. In an environment where every minute and dollar counts, prioritizing quality and efficiency is crucial.

Leveraging Technology and Data for Better Resource Management

Technology is a powerful ally in streamlining operations and refining your resource allocation process. Business intelligence software and data analytics platforms offer insights that were once unimaginable. By using these tools, you can track performance metrics, understand customer behavior, and predict operational trends with precision.

A centralized dashboard that compiles data across departments gives a clear picture of areas that are under-resourced or overextended. This proactive approach helps you anticipate issues before they become problems. Implementing best practices in resource allocation means continuously refining your strategies based on reliable data.

Invest in performance-tracking software or a cloud-based management tool to integrate all your operational data. These solutions not only monitor efficiency but also highlight your operational strengths and areas for improvement. Agile methodologies further enable rapid iterations and improvements, ensuring sustained growth and the ability to seize emerging opportunities.

Building a Resilient Resource Allocation Framework

Establishing a robust resource allocation framework is an ongoing process of planning, execution, and refinement. Collaboration across teams is vital; when every department understands its role, operations run more smoothly. Regular strategy reviews and effective communication channels are key to this process.

A circular review process allows teams to periodically revisit resource allocation decisions, identify inefficiencies, and foster continuous improvement. Establish key performance indicators (KPIs) that align with your resource allocation objectives. These KPIs serve as benchmarks for success, helping you make data-backed decisions regarding hiring, budgeting, and investments. This approach minimizes guesswork and drives better overall outcomes.
